Causes of Window Condensation

Comprehending the reasons for window condensation can help in resolving the problem efficiently. Here are some typical factors:

  1. High Interior Humidity: Activities like cooking, bathing, and drying clothes inside can substantially increase humidity levels in a home.
  2. Poor Insulation: Windows that are not appropriately insulated will be chillier, causing damp air to condense more readily on their surface areas.
  3. Temperature Differences: A plain contrast in between indoor and outdoor temperatures can lead to increased condensation, particularly in cold weather.
  4. Lack of Ventilation: Inadequate airflow can cause stagnant, damp air building up inside.

Effects of Window Condensation

While condensation itself might appear safe, it can lead to a number of problems that can affect the stability of a home:

  1. Mold Growth: Persistent moisture can create an ideal environment for mold and mildew, which can adversely affect indoor air quality.
  2. Wood Rot: Excess moisture can trigger wood frames and sills to rot, resulting in pricey repairs.
  3. Damage to Window Seals: Continuous condensation can damage window seals, leading to air leaks and lowered energy performance.
  4. Reduced Aesthetic Appeal: Water beads on windows block exposure and can create an unfavorable impression of tidiness and upkeep.

Solutions and Prevention

Handling condensation involves managing humidity levels and enhancing ventilation. Here are some practical solutions:

  1. Use Dehumidifiers: Reduce humidity levels by utilizing portable dehumidifiers, specifically in rooms prone to excess moisture.
  2. Improve Insulation: Invest in energy-efficient windows with better insulating residential or commercial properties to lower temperature level differences.
  3. Boost Ventilation: Ensure appropriate air flow by setting up exhaust fans in bathroom and kitchens, and consider cross-ventilation techniques in living locations.
  4. Change Indoor Activities: Limit activities that create moisture, such as drying clothes indoors or taking long, hot showers without ventilation.
  5. Utilize Window Treatments: Consider utilizing insulated curtains or tones to keep the glass warmer and decrease condensation.

FAQ About Window Condensation

Q1: Is window condensation an indication of an issue?

A1: While some condensation is typical, excessive moisture can show high humidity levels or bad insulation.

Q2: Can I get rid of window condensation totally?

A2: It may not be possible to remove it completely, however efficient procedures can considerably decrease its event.

Q3: How typically should I clean condensation from my windows?

A3: Regular cleansing might be necessary if condensation is relentless, however objective to deal with the underlying triggers to avoid recurrence.

Q4: Are double-pane windows worth the financial investment?

A4: Yes, double-pane windows offer better insulation and minimize the probability of condensation, making them a rewarding financial investment for energy effectiveness.

Q5: What are some indications of mold development due to condensation?

A5: Signs include visible mold spots, a musty odor, and staining on walls or window frames.
